Haunted
Group: Sam & CindyText: Sam in 5.07 (modified)
Made: November '09
I imagine that Sam had to dispose of the body and he would have the decency to at least bury Cindy. So, in the scene I created, Sam just hastily buried Cindy in some field and put together a simple wooden cross for her, when her ghost appears and knocks him to the ground. She is angry, obviously, but I see Cindy as a death omen here, a ghost who wants justice, rather than revenge. She points towards the graveyard behind her, demanding a proper burial. A proper burial stands symbolic for the fact that she wants her death acknowledged, achieve peace for herself and her family and, most importantly, for Sam to openly face what he has done to her. As long as he doesn’t own up to his guilt, both, Cindy and Sam, will not be able to find peace. To emphasise that notion, I used Sam’s quote in the wallpaper.

Triptych
Group: Dean & CastielText: Bob Dylan
Made: November '08
In the left panel we see the corresponding pair of soul-fire, with Dean's soul being tormented in the eternal fires of hell. In the middle we have the pair of body-earth, with Dean clawing his way out of his grave. The handprint that connects the left and the middle panel represents Castiel's divine intervention, matching with the handprint on Dean's shoulder. Lastly, in the right panel I have the pair of spirit-air, and I associated that with Castiel. I added the wings of a dove in this panel, which is not only a common symbol for the Holy Spirit, but also serves as a symbol for the wings of the angel.
For the colouring I chose red (fire), brown (earth) and blue (air) and kept yellow as the continuous colour in all three panels. As for the number three itself: The three panels represent the three columns that make the number three in the roman notation (III). I also added the newspaper that shows the date of Dean's resurrection, 18th of September, which is a play on the number three as well: (3+3)x3 (18) and 3x3 (9).

Chain Reaction
Group: Dean & the YEDText: John Farnham (modified)
Made: April '08
In my wallpaper I tried to visualise this: The YED initialises the chain of events in Dean’s life and like a falling row of dominoes they race towards the end. The dominoes fall counter-clockwise in relation to the reading flow of the caps that I chose to summarize Dean’s life. The yellow that pervades the whole piece matches the yellow in the YED eyes, symbolizing his influence on Dean’s life throughout time. There's also important symmetry in the composition: It begins with wee!Dean running out of the house, carrying his brother to safety and it ends with adult!Dean running towards his fallen brother, also wee!Dean mirrors John's hunting stance, he is sandwiched between his father's hunting life and the responsibilities for his brother.
